Output e78e9c789821b824bdacd2933aa5b6ea296ef3a6f175f41c2f84626a75520c20:3

value
180758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 454697e6c207d35a14042d12fa51f00288dbbd61 OP_EQUAL
address
381K7h9cE7g7KWc3ro6pH8Kp8uEcDaXpzJ
transaction
e78e9c789821b824bdacd2933aa5b6ea296ef3a6f175f41c2f84626a75520c20
spent
true